The Buzz...Is Real. I'Ve Read It And Was Blown Away. It'S A True Nerveshredder That Keeps Its Mindblowing Secrets To The Very End. Stephen Kingnamed One Of The Best Horror Books Of All Time (Esquire And Cosmopolitan) Winner Of The British Fantasy Award For Best Horror Novel An Indie Next Pick A Libraryreads Top 10 Pick A Library Journal Editors' Pickcatriona Ward'S The Last House On Needless Street Is A Shocking And Immersive Read Perfect For Fans Of Gone Girl And The Haunting Of Hill House.In A Boardedup House On A Deadend Street At The Edge Of The Wild Washington Woods Lives A Family Of Three.A Young Girl Who Isnt Allowed Outside, Not After Last Time.A Man Who Drinks Alone In Front Of His Tv, Trying To Ignore The Gaps In His Memory.And A House Cat Who Loves Napping And Reading The Bible.An Unspeakable Secret Binds Them Together, But When A New Neighbor Moves In Next Door, What Is Buried Out Among The Birch Trees May Come Back To Haunt Them All.Brilliant....[A] Deeply Frightening Deconstruction Of The Illusion Of The Self. The New York Times
